Start your day by visiting Park Güell, a UNESCO World Heritage Site designed by the renowned architect Antoni Gaudí. Explore the vibrant mosaic-covered park and enjoy breathtaking views of the city. In the afternoon, visit the iconic Sagrada Família, a masterpiece of Gaudí's architecture. End the day with a rooftop cocktail party overlooking the city.
Embark on a day trip to Montserrat, a stunning mountain range located just outside Barcelona. Explore the Montserrat Monastery, known for its beautiful architecture and the famous Black Madonna statue. Enjoy breathtaking views from the mountain peaks and participate in outdoor activities such as hiking or rock climbing. For a unique bachelor party experience, consider exploring some hidden gems and local favorites in Barcelona. Visit the Poble Sec neighborhood, known for its trendy bars and live music venues. Explore the vibrant Raval district, which offers a mix of art galleries, vintage shops, and eclectic cafes. For a more relaxed atmosphere, head to Gràcia, a bohemian neighborhood with charming squares and a laid-back vibe.
